Barn Farm aerial

Located in the heart of the Peak District, Barn Farm Campsite is an award winning campsite that is ideal for families and those seeking a relaxing getaway. Onsite facilities include a games room, outdoor play area and shop, with two pubs within a ten minute walk too. Matlock Farm Park and Haddon Hall area also only a 20 minute drive away, perfect for days out. For keen walkers, the Limestone Way passes next door!
